Beamish Hall Hotel

Classic style and state of the art comfort is what guests at Beamish Hall Hotel have to look forward to. Many changes have been made in transforming this grand house into an elegant hotel, one of the priorities is to ensure its traditional and historical feel is maintained. Our bedrooms reflect the grandeur of the building with the emphasis on comfort and style. This 17th Century listed Hall filled with bedrooms, conference centre, wedding location, birds of prey conservation centre & outdoor activity centre. Beamish Hall also offers the most exciting dining & drinking experience in the North East 'THE STABLES BAR, RESTAURANT & MICRO BREWERY'. With exposed stone walls, hayracks and traditional beamed ceilings. The old stable block has been sympathetically renovated to re-capture the traditional feel that the building deserves, with a few modern touches. Located in 24 acres of parkland. Situated just off the A1(M), close to the Historical Cathedral City of Durham and the vast exciting City of Newcastle upon Tyne. Next door to the leading tourist attraction, Beamish - The North of England Open Air Museum. Near to the Gateshead Metro Centre Shopping Centre and many more alternative attractions for you to visit A member of Classic British Hotels.
